About the role
As a Design Engineer within POD propulsion at Kongsberg Maritime, you will become a central part of the development of our POD systems. You will be technically responsible for 3D design, reviewing, and follow-up of products from early ideas and concepts to finished products and delivery. The role involves close collaboration with colleagues in Sweden and Finland, as well as international suppliers and customers. The work includes product development, detailed design, as well as the design of moving components for customer-specific adaptations.
PODs are high-tech, fully electric propulsion systems and an important part of our portfolio of environmentally friendly marine solutions with high performance, low noise levels, and exceptional maneuverability.
The position is located in Kristinehamn. Travel may be required.

About us
Kongsberg is a global technology company with a 200-year history of innovation. We have our headquarters in Kongsberg, Norway, and operations in 35 countries. We believe that diversity is our strength and promote an inclusive culture that creates space for different perspectives and ideas.
Kongsberg Maritime is a technology pioneer enabling a sustainable future for our oceans. With our vision of zero emissions, we drive the maritime industry forward and solve our customers' most difficult problems. We deliver world-leading products for ship propulsion across all marine sectors in the market. Our solutions improve efficiency and safety based on our customers' unique needs.
Kongsberg Maritime in Kristinehamn has approximately 370 dedicated employees working on research, development, sales, design, service, and assembly of market-leading ship solutions. Our own hydrodynamic research center offers world-leading support for our product centers and customers globally.
